Heavy Rains in California Leave Backyard Pool Perched on Cliff Edge

SAN CLEMENTE, California—As heavy rains soaked into already sodden ground in California, mudslides in the beachfront community of San Clemente forced evacuations of blufftop homes this week and in one case left a swimming pool dangling partway off the cliff edge. 3 Dead, 1 Missing as Torrential Rains, Flash Floods Hit Auckland

WELLINGTON, New Zealand—Authorities said Saturday that three people had died and at least one was missing after record levels of rainfall pounded New Zealand’s largest city, causing widespread disruption. Torrential Rains, Flash Floods Lash Auckland; Elton John Concert Canceled

SYDNEY—A state of emergency was declared in New Zealand’s biggest city Auckland on Friday as torrential rains caused widespread flooding and evacuations, closing the city’s airports and forcing organizers to cancel a scheduled concert by Elton John. Dallas Woman Dies in Car as Flash Floods Lash Region

Flooding and heavy rains hit the Dallas, Texas area on Monday, leaving at least one person dead after their vehicle was swept away by rising water, authorities said. Floods, Landslides Kill Dozens as Monsoon Rains Lash Northern, Eastern India

LUCKNOW/BHUBANESHWAR, India—Floods and landslides triggered by intense monsoon rains killed at least 50 people in northern and eastern India over the last three days, officials said on Sunday. Heavy Rains Set Off Flash Floods, Killing 31 in Afghanistan

ISLAMABAD—Heavy rains set off flash floods that killed at least 31 people and left dozens missing in northern Afghanistan, the Taliban’s state-run news agency reported Monday. Heavy Rains in Madagascar Cause Flooding in Capital, 10 Dead

ANTANANARIVO, Madagascar—Heavy rains in Madagascar have flooded parts of the capital city, Antananarivo, killing 10 people and making more than 12,000 homeless, officials said Wednesday. Heavy Rains in Sri Lanka, South India Kill at Least 25

COLOMBO/CHENNAI—Heavy rains on Sri Lanka’s coast and in the south Indian state of Tamil Nadu have killed at least 25 people, destroyed thousands of homes and snarled traffic, authorities said. Over 1,500 Evacuated in Southern Russia After Heavy Rains

MOSCOW—Heavy rains have flooded broad areas in southern Russia, forcing the evacuation of more than 1,500 people, officials said on Saturday. Authorities in the Krasnodar region said more than 1,400 houses have been flooded following storms and heavy rains that swept the area this week.
